In the digital age, we cannot afford to live in a world where experts assert that only people with degrees deserve to be heard.
This is partially true because real leaders are also educators; and an uneducated population is a reflection of the communication flaws present in so many institutions. That is a conversation worth having.
It's also true because there are so many barriers to education in this country. The people in our country who have experienced the most harm and neglect are also the people most likely to fail and drop out or not pursue higher education. There are improvements that must be made; and that doesn't happen when you only listen to the people who are able to thrive within the system.
As human beings, our opinions don't matter because we have degrees or research (even though research and education are valuable). As human beings, our opinions matter because we deserve to be seen and understood and responded to and taken care of, regardless of whether or not we have a degree.
We can bring value to the world with our stories, perspectives, and art. There is no prerequisite for that.
Of course, it doesn't mean that our opinions are always right. It means that our opinions are a reflection of our understanding of the world; and *that* information *should* be used by professionals across industries in order to improve the (educational, political, and medical) systems that we rely on.
